Responsibilities
- As the Maintenance Supervisor, you'll oversee all maintenance operations, ensuring the community remains safe, attractive, and operating at the highest standards.
- Lead, train, schedule, and support the maintenance team
- Coordinate and oversee all maintenance projects, repairs, and vendor work
- Diagnose and repair electrical, plumbing, appliance, carpentry, drywall, and building systems issues
- Manage preventative maintenance programs and property inspections
- Oversee apartment turns and ensure units are move-in ready on schedule
- Maintain inventory, order supplies, and manage maintenance-related expenses
- Assist with budgeting, capital improvement projects, and vendor bid management
- Ensure compliance with company policies, OSHA regulations, and safety standards
- Deliver exceptional customer service and respond promptly to resident service requests
- Help maintain the community's appearance, curb appeal, and overall resident satisfaction
- Participate in an on-call rotation and assist with after-hours emergencies as needed
Requirements
- Required Qualifications
- 3-5 years of apartment maintenance experience
- Strong troubleshooting skills in electrical, plumbing, appliance, and general maintenance repairs
- Ability to lead a team and manage multiple priorities
- Reliable transportation
- Previous supervisory or team lead experience
- Experience managing vendors, budgets, and preventative maintenance programs
- Physical Requirements
- This position requires frequent walking, climbing, lifting, bending, kneeling, and working in indoor and outdoor environments. Candidates must be able to lift and move heavy materials and equipment as required.
